feat: Add resource search and dungeon room description commands

- Implemented `resource-search` command to allow fuzzy searching of resource labels.
- Added `dungeon-describe-room` command to summarize metadata for a specified dungeon room.
- Enhanced `agent` command handler to support new commands and updated usage documentation.
- Introduced read-only accessors for room metadata in the Room class.
- Updated AI service to recognize and handle new commands for resource searching and room description.
- Improved metrics tracking for user interactions, including command execution and response times.
- Enhanced TUI to display command metrics and session summaries.
